As fans demanded better visual fidelity to see the mechanical details of Brian's Skyline, file sharing shifted toward BitTorrent networks. A .torrent file allowed peer-to-peer downloading of uncompressed DVD rips. For a long time, downloading a dedicated torrent package was the only way to view the short film in its native widescreen format without buying the physical retail DVD. The film's plot was simple: undercover cop Brian O'Conner (Paul Walker) infiltrates Toretto's crew to take down a string of high-profile truck hijackings. But as O'Conner becomes more embroiled in the crew's world, he begins to question his mission and his allegiances. The film's success was largely due to its well-developed characters, pulse-pounding action sequences, and a soundtrack that perfectly captured the film's high-energy vibe.

2 Fast 2 Furious was another commercial success, grossing over $236 million worldwide. The film's success helped to cement the franchise's reputation as a leader in the action genre, and it paved the way for future films. The film's impact was also felt in the film industry, as it helped to launch the careers of Paul Walker and Tyrese Gibson.
